Understanding the Significance of CPR

Why is mouth-to-mouth resuscitation Crucial?

The key goal of performing CPR is to maintain blood flow and oxygenation to important body organs, particularly the brain. When someone's heart stops, they might lose consciousness within seconds, and brain damage can take place within mins without blood circulation. Therefore, prompt action with CPR can conserve a life.

Statistics on Survival Rates

According to different researches, immediate mouth-to-mouth resuscitation can increase or perhaps triple a sufferer's chance of survival. The American Heart Association reports that about 350,000 cardiac arrests happen outside hospitals annually in the USA alone.

Basic Elements of CPR

1. Assessing the Situation

Before you start providing CPR, guarantee it's safe for both you and the victim. Look for indicators of responsiveness. If they're less competent and not breathing (or wheezing), it's time to act.

2. Requiring Help

Call emergency situation solutions immediately or ask somebody else to do so while you begin carrying out care.

3. Starting Upper Body Compressions

    Place your turn over the facility of the chest. Use your body weight to press down set at a price of 100-120 compressions per minute. Ensure that each compression is about 2 inches deep but not more than 2.4 inches; this helps avoid inaccurate compression depth.

4. Providing Rescue Breaths (if educated)

If you're learnt rescue breaths:

    Give 30 upper body compressions followed by 2 rescue breaths. Ensure each breath lasts about one 2nd and makes the breast surge visibly.

Using an AED: How to Make use of It

An Automated External Defibrillator (AED) is a vital device that can bring back a typical heart rhythm during heart attack:

Turn on the AED. Follow audio/visual prompts. Attach pads as indicated on the device. Allow it to examine heart rhythm and comply with guidelines accordingly.

CPR for Different Age Groups

Understanding age-specific standards can make all the distinction when executing CPR:

Infant CPR Technique

For infants under one year:

    Use 2 fingers for compressions in the center of their chest. Provide gentle smokes rather than forceful breaths.

Child vs Grownup Techniques

For kids aged one year up until adolescence:

    Use one hand for compressions if needed however go for a deepness comparable to adults.
